A single mother battling stage four colon cancer has spoken out to raise awareness about the symptoms she initially dismissed.
Radwah Oda, a Texas-based mum trying to balance raising her child and holding down her office job, recently shared her heartbreaking story after receiving her diagnosis.
In a TikTok video that has now been viewed over 2.3 million times, she opened up about the warning signs she overlooked, mistakenly thinking they were minor health issues.
Her message to others is clear: “If you have any of these symptoms, please don’t be concerned, but go see a doctor.” She’s encouraging people to “advocate for themselves,” noting that many are initially told their symptoms aren’t cancer.
Radwah detailed five key symptoms in her video, urging others to pay attention to their bodies and seek medical advice when something feels off.

Changes in stool
One of the most common signs of colon cancer is changes in your bowel habits. And for Oda, it was the first subtle sign that she noticed.
Her stool appeared to be thin and pencil-like, but she brushed the symptom off as ‘constipation’.
She also noticed blood in her stool, but assumed that it was as a result of haemorrhoids.
However, in younger patients, a 2024 study highlighted blood in stool as one of two top ‘red flag’ symptoms.
She also noted feeling like her bowels were never fully empty.
In the video, she said: “Each time I would use the restroom, I would feel like I still needed to go. I would keep pushing and pushing but nothing would come out.”
